Description

Job Scope:

Self-Sourced Mortgage Loan Originator who originates, reviews and evaluates mortgage loan applications and makes recommendations, counsels' members regarding appropriate financial planning and practices.

Essential Functions

  • Assist in growing the credit union membership by self-sourcing mortgage applicants by working closely with referral partners such as Realtor, Builder, and other trade organizations.
  • Interview and process mortgage loan requests by appointment, web application, phone, and walk-in.
  • Evaluate credit worthiness.
  • Analyze supporting documentation (e.g. paystubs, W-2's, tax returns, asset documents, etc.).
  • Use credit reports and supporting documentation to verify accuracy of application.
  • Review purchase agreements, warranty deeds, real estate contracts and other property related documentation provided by the borrower or real estate professional.
  • Disclose loan applications accurately, and in a timely manner, remaining in compliance with all State and Federal Regulations.
  • Provide sound reasoning for approval or denial of the loan application that is documented in Loan notes and with supporting documentation.
  • Provide a superior member experience by:
  • Actively listening to and assessing needs of the member and non/member
  • Explaining the features and benefits of targeted products and services
  • Offering targeted solutions to meet the members needs
  • Educate and advise members of financial planning, credit worthiness, underwriting guidelines, interest rates and products. Provide sufficient information so that the member can make an educated decision on the product and rate chosen.
  • Strive to exceed the Credit Union's service and sales goals through the development and maintenance of member relationships.
  • Cross-sell consumer and commercial products to members, when appropriate.
  • Develop external relationships with realtors and builders.
  • Participate in mortgage seminars, Realtor on Duty and CU Realty functions, and other events as requested.
  • Follow up with attendees to develop additional relationships and loans.
  • Meet or exceed annual department origination goals as set by Management.
  • Complete all steps required to register and renew, yearly, with Nationwide Mortgage Licensing System and Registry (NMLS). Ensure that all personal data is kept up to date with NMLS. Complete SAFE Act training as required by the Credit Union.
  • Attend schools, seminars and other types of training to further expand and enhance product knowledge.
  • Perform other duties as requested by management.

Requirements

Qualifications:

Experience and Education

  • Minimum three years' experience originating mortgage loans.
  • Minimum of HS Diploma or GED equivalent.

Knowledge

  • Thorough understanding of mortgage lending fundamentals and regulations.
  • Strong knowledge of mortgage products.

Skills/Abilities

  • Excellent interpersonal skills.
  • Strong verbal and written communication skills.
  • Ability to communicate lending related topics clearly and succinctly to others.
  • Excellent organizational skills and attention to detail.
  • Strong proficiency with Microsoft Office applications. Familiar and comfortable with information technology, particularly digital means of communication.
  • Strong organizational skills in managing multiple initiatives.
  • Strong analytical and problem-solving skills.
  • Ability to work individually and as a team.
  • Ability to keep and maintain pass requirements for SAFE ACT.
  • Current registration with the Nationwide Mortgage Licensing System (NMLS) or ability to become registered upon employment.

Physical Requirements/Work Environment

  • Prolonged periods of sitting at a desk and working on a computer.
  • Frequent travel.
  • Must be able to lift 5 pounds at times.

Salary Description

$41,600- Salary draw with commission
